Speeding up Confluent docker load time


I have a docker-compose file stat spins up a single-node Kafka, Zookeeper & schema registry stack for testing my application. Currently, it takes a couple of minutes to get the stack available; are there any settings to speed up the launch time?

The config I'm using (apart from SSL) is as follows:

Solution

  • Other than using a newer container version, there isn't a way to make it faster.

    Zookeeper starts fairly quickly, but Kafka relies on Zookeeper and needs to coordinate extra tasks to elect a leader, load some other metadata, etc. (Update: No longer needed)

    If you're adding the schema registry on top of that, it requires Kafka to start, then create it's _schemas topic, which requires a round-trip to Zookeeper.

    All-in-all, there is a lot of pre-initialization steps happening, of which all are required and cannot be skipped to reduce the start-time.


    Assuming you're running this as part of a JVM testing framework, the "faster" way would be to use embedded versions of each of the services.
